Description:

SUMS continues to work with members on academic workload planning.  Up till now these assignments have focused on process and model and advised developing the model in simple in-house software as a first stage.

A recent assignment showed that increasing student number volatility in conjunction with tightening budgets is making workload allocation a more difficult task and current in-house software is not developing fast enough to meet this challenge.

Commercial software for workload planning is now available and universities should be thinking about moving functionality out of in-house software into commercial packages that are in the cloud.

This seminar provided an opportunity for Members to:

  • Learn Lessons from a pioneer of academic workload modelling in UWE
  • Understand the differences between the two market leaders in this field namely Simitive and Strenton software who will showcase their products along with case study examples
  • Network with other universities as to good practice in developing this area.
